Shopping For Your Wedding Dress: Bring This to the Salon

I have to admit that watching the TLC show "Say Yes to the Dress" is such a frustrating experience for me for a couple of reasons:
  • Why do these prospective brides bring an entire posse to the gown selection when they know it is a recipe for disaster?   The more participants, the more differing opinions you'll have, the slower the selection process.   Some members of the posse have the audacity to suggest the bride exceed her budget to select a dress they prefer (with no offer to chip in!)

  • Also, why don't brides bring pictures of the type of gown they're seeking so that the selection process goes much smoother.   Sometimes the consultants become exasperated and invite to-be-weds to help search through a sea of bridal gowns.   I would be absolutely overwhelmed and somewhat claustrophobic if I had to do this.
I'm hoping that the featured brides' stories are shown for entertainment purposes because of the drama and that more brides don't handle the selection process in this manner.

Brides Magazine suggests that you bring only the following to your gown selection:

  1. Nice but modest underwear
  2. A supportive strapless bra
  3. Freshly shaved legs and armpits
  4. A shoe with the heel height you'll probably wear with the dress
  5. An elastic band or hair clip, if you'll be wearing your hair up
  6. Your mom and maid of honor (No posse!   You don't want too many opinions.)
  7. A digital camera or phone that takes good shots (if the salon allows this)
I would add to the list:   a picture or magazine clipping to guide consultants to the dress of your dreams.

Ring Bearer Pillow Alternatives

Think beyond the traditional pillow as a means of transporting your rings down the aisle.    Check out these delightful ring bearer pillow alternatives:

How eco-friendly and inventive is this handmade pillow of green moss?   Ring pouches provide a secure means for getting precious wedding bands to the altar.   A satin or decorative lucky horseshoe is an interesting alternative to the traditional pillow.   Tie rings to the stem of a decorated small pumpkin for an autumn wedding.    Enhance a Love Bird wedding theme by transporting rings in a bird’s nest.    Have your "treasures" carried in a treasure chest style jewelry box.    Love antique cars?    Use a model or toy car as a ring vessel then gift it to the ring bearer.    Isn't the large silk dahlia with grosgrain ribbon simply gorgeous?

Should You Have a Live Band or DJ? An Expert Weighs In

If your wedding guests will vary drastically in age, Bronson van Wyck of Van Wyck & Van Wyck Event Planners suggests that you start the evening with music that is accessible to everyone then switch to a more eclectic mix as the night goes on.

DJ or Band?
According to Bronson, "there's nothing like a live band but if guests are mostly young and want to hear a certain playlist, then a DJ is fine, and definitely more budget friendly."

Trends in Wedding Music
Having a second band.   The first of which is a society orchestra and the second one being more specific (i.e. disco or '80s cover band.    More people are saving the DJ for reception after parties.

Chef's Table Wedding Reception for the Foodie Couple

Serious foodies once hosted wedding receptions in their favorite restaurants but lately more gourmands are "taking it up a notch" and opting for culinary feasts at private chef's tables (to find a private chef's table in your area, visit zagat.com).   This reception style allows them to get closer to all of the gastronomic action and is best suited for smaller guest lists.   More ideas and resources below.

Before the main course, allow guests to gather in the kitchen and nosh on tasting portions served straight from cooking stations.    Guests then move to a single long chef's table within view of the kitchen.    Decorative menu cards are strategically placed on the table to give guests a glimpse of the culinary delights that are still to come.   Decorate the space with ribbons and flowers in colors that stimulate the appetite.   Dress wine bottles in theme-appropriate personalized labels.

Food-related favors are apropos and a wooden spoon or other serving utensil can serve double duty as a place card and favor.    Simply attach a tag with each guest's name and place at each setting.    If you prefer to show off your culinary skills, gourmets treats in pretty packaging are always a hit with guests.

Wedding Stationery - Hand Calligraphed Return-Address Stamps

According to Emily Post, a couple must send thank-you notes within three months of receiving wedding gifts.   Use these hand-calligraphed return address stamps to not only make the task easier but also to add a touch of elegance to each envelope.    This would add a nice touch to invitation envelopes as well.

DIY Wedding Favor Idea: Picnic Style Wedding Favors

If you’re planning an old fashioned picnic style reception, these miniature picnic baskets will make ideal DIY wedding favor containers.   Fill each basket with tiny treats, adorn with ribbon and watch your guests absolutely gush over them!   For added charm, attach a favor tag with wording similar to that below.   This favor idea works best for casual, rustic, vintage, or shabby chic style weddings.
